eBay listings for DJ gear
having some money to spend, I've decided to invest in a new mixer after I got scammed into "selling" my DJM 600 and not getting paid for it.
I've looked into the listing prices for Pioneer CDJ 1000s, DJM 800s, and A&H Xone 92s on eBay. What I noticed was that there was alot of false listings for these products, most noticeable with ridiculously low prices on unbelieveably expensive packages. For example, I've seen DJM 800s go for 300 USD, a pair of CDJ1000MK2s for 400 USD, and Xone 92s for a literal steal at 700 USD. Problem was, that you couldn't bid on them or else the item listing would be cancelled. A majority of the time, you had to email the seller to discuss pricing and shipping outside of eBay, which means that you are no longer proteced from eBay's fraud protection policy. So I tried to use a Buy It Now option for a pair of CDJ1000s mk2 and a DJM 600 for 300.00 USD. The seller informs me that I could transfer money via either Western Union, and bank wires. I never paid for it because I didn't have any insurance or some kind of proof as to the existence of a product. I got no negative feedbacks. Never heard from him again.
